The out-of-control Ainslie Creek wildfire north of Boston Bar, B.C., has destroyed at least seven buildings, including four homes or seasonal cabins, an official with the Fraser Valley Regional District said Friday amid a spike in wildfire activity in the province that also included an evacuation order in the Cariboo region.
The Thompson-Nicola Regional District said Friday that the Fiftynine Creek wildfire near Big Bar Lake was “rapidly escalating” as it upgraded an early alert to an order.
The order covers more than 100 addressed properties, including all properties around Big Bar Lake and the campground at Big Bar Lake Park. …
